Tours at Casa del Herrero

Casa del Herrero offers docent-led tours to the public with advance reservations. Docent-led tours are available on Wednesdays and Saturdays at 10:00 a.m. and 2:00 p.m. throughout the year.

Upon arrival, visitors are transported back to Casa del Herrero's heyday in the 1920s and 1930s. The knowledgeable volunteer docents share thoughtful stories about the historic estate's Spanish Colonial Revival architecture, fine and decorative arts collection, silversmithing workshop, and beautifully maintained Moorish-style gardens. The 90-minute tour experience begins in the estate's courtyard; guests will enter through the front door and stroll through the home’s magnificently preserved interior spaces. The tour will transition outdoors through the gardens, and will conclude in George Fox Steedman's marvelously preserved silversmithing workshop.

Admission is $25 per person, for adults and children ages 10 and above. Tour tickets are non-refundable and non-transferable. Payment is due at the time of reservation.
